Check the same directory the download file is in, for an .htaccess file. If not one there then check the Document Root dir. -- same dir. as where the Home Page is.

This presumes you are using Apache as these Authentication requests only pop up when specified in an .htaccess file. If one is not appearing now and the one that appeared before was before the end of the month, it is quite possible the Control Panel does it automatically when either; Web space or Data Transfer for that month, has been exceeded. The Control Panel will also, automatically remove the restriction at the beginning of the next month.
